The heterogeneous reactions of benzo[a]pyrene-d₁₂ (BaP-d₁₂), benzo[k]fluoranthene-d₁₂ (BkF-d₁₂), benzo[ghi]perylene-d₁₂ (BghiP-d₁₂), dibenzo[a,i]pyrene-d₁₄ (DaiP-d₁₄), and dibenzo[a,l]pyrene (DalP) with NO₂, NO₃/N₂O₅, and OH radicals were investigated at room temperature and atmospheric pressure in an indoor Teflon chamber and novel mono NO₂-DaiP, and mono NO₂-DalP products were identified. Ammonia oxidation is the first and rate-limiting step in nitrification and is dominated by two distinct groups of microorganisms in soil: ammonia-oxidizing archaea (AOA) and ammonia-oxidizing bacteria (AOB). The Antarctic contribution to sea level is a balance between ice loss along the margin and accumulation in the interior. Accumulation records for the past few decades are noisy and show inconsistent relationships with temperature. Four new elaiophylin macrolides (1–4), together with five known elaiophylins (5–9), have been isolated from cultures of the Indonesian soil bacterium Streptomyces sp. ICBB 9297. Programming style is important for program understanding in programming tasks such as maintenance. testing, and debugging. The goal of programming style is to improve the readability of the source program without adversely affecting its performance.

With sequential computing technology reaching its speed limits, parallel processing is emerging as the key to very-high-speed computation. However, developing a parallel program is by no means a simple task; neither is analyzing the performance of parallel programs.

The reaction of fluid or gas flowing around an obstacle is a common engineering problem. Computer simulations are often used to measure and visualize the physical processes involved. Graphical methods for displaying uncertainty are often the most concise and informative way to communicate abstract concepts. Presentation methods currently in use for the display and interpretation of scientific uncertainty are reviewed.
